The Council of Courts exercises executive authority in the government of the Greater Pallisican Trade Association. It is composed of the Crown of Passio-Corum, as well as several ministers.

Functions

The Council of Courts is responsible for issuing the decrees which shape the domestic and foreign policy of the Pallisican nation.
